This study evaluated intraocular lens (IOL) power calculation accuracy after surgery. SRK II formula showed the highest postoperative refractive error, highlighting the need for precise IOL power selection.

Area of Science:

  • Ophthalmology
  • Biomedical Engineering
  • Optics

Context:

  • Accurate intraocular lens (IOL) power calculation is crucial for achieving desired refractive outcomes after cataract surgery.
  • Existing formulas like SRK II, SRK/T, and Holladay's formula are used to predict the effective lens position and optimize IOL power.
  • Postoperative refractive surprises can occur due to deviations between calculated and actual IOL optic potency.

Purpose:

  • To assess the postoperative dioptric deviation from the calculated optic potency of emmetropic intraocular lenses.
  • To compare the accuracy of three commonly used IOL power calculation formulas: SRK II, SRK/T, and Holladay's formula.
  • To identify potential sources of error in the measurement, calculation, and evaluation processes.

Summary:

  • The study analyzed refractive outcomes in eyes implanted with emmetropic intraocular lenses, evaluating deviations using SRK II, SRK/T, and Holladay's formulas.
  • Within a +/- 1.5 D deviation range, SRK II formula resulted in deviation in 84% of eyes, SRK/T in 76%, and Holladay's in 74%.
  • The research also discusses potential sources of error influencing these refractive outcomes.
  • Impact:

    • Findings provide insights into the comparative accuracy of different IOL calculation formulas, aiding surgeons in selecting the most reliable method.
    • Highlights the prevalence of refractive deviations and underscores the importance of meticulous technique in IOL power calculation and measurement.
    • Contributes to improving predictability and patient satisfaction in refractive cataract surgery.
